Plot Summary

A horrific massacre occurred in Chicago that shocked the entire city. Bishop Rosen of a local church was killed and his body was engraved with mysterious figures. The police arrested suspect Allen (Edward Norton) who was stained with blood at the scene at that time. Martin (played by Richard Gere), as Allen's defense lawyer, competes with his ex girlfriend, prosecutor Janet. Martin doesn't care about the facts, his only purpose in defending Allen is to win the lawsuit and make himself famous in one battle. And Janet, as a representative of justice, naturally refused to give in. Janet (played by Laura Linney) investigates and learns that Bishop Rosen had sexually assaulted Allen and others before his death, and Allen's defense of suffering from "time amnesia" is also absurd, as witnesses to the murder he mentioned have never been found. Janet believes that all evidence, including the motive for the murder, is present. Martin used Allen's mental illness as an excuse to successfully exonerate him, but everything came as a surprise.
